Peter Rabbit Beginner Books are a series of age-appropriate, illustrated storybooks designed for young children to introduce them to classic characters created by Beatrix Potter. These books feature simple text, engaging stories, and charming illustrations to foster early reading skills and a love of literature.
Key Features
- Simple vocabulary suitable for beginning readers
- Classic characters and stories from Beatrix Potter
- Bright, colorful illustrations to capture children's interest
- Durable paperback formats ideal for young hands
- Educational content promoting literacy and moral lessons
